Title
File relating to formation of Bridlington Education Committee under terms of the Education Act 1902
Date
1880-1946
Description
Includes School Board Accounts Order 1880, 1892; instructions to School Boards from Education Department relating to accounts 1880; The County of the East Riding of Yorkshire (Bridlington etc) Confirmation Order 1894; Borough Education Committee scheme under 1902 Education Act 1903; scheme for establishing the Yorkshire Council for Agricultural Education 1904; rules for the Association of Education Committees 1904; letter to chairman of Education Committee relating to the Quay Schools 20 Feb 1905; Board of Education scheme for Bridlington National School 1905; letter from the Wisbech Local Peace Association opposing the introducing of compulsory military training in elementary schools 1906; printed circular from rector of Bridlington relating to extinction of church schools 1 Jan 1908; public notice relating to provision of new elementary school, the Burlington Council School 1908; public notice relating to enlargement of Hilderthorpe Mixed School 1920; conditions of sale of land adjoining Hilderthorpe Road from the trustees of the late Miss Mary Bethia Savage to Bridlington Borough Education Committee 22 Feb 1921; East Riding County Council conditions of service Nov 1946.
